    Anatomy of the Intestines01:23

    Anatomy of the Intestines

    71.6K
    Although digestion of proteins, carbohydrates, and lipids may begin in the stomach, it is completed in the intestine. The absorption of nutrients, water, and electrolytes from food and drink also occurs in the intestine. The intestines can be divided into two structurally distinct organs—the small and large intestines.
    Small Intestines
